Output e8a3368456c2d16d8c5c31f5e80b71a4591a535a512bbbddf32beed98d9ce357:40

value
12764200
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9175cbf24d39bb16399e9920f1a8f581c701440d211e51b6bac65a7ac857ea44
address
tb1pj96uhujd8xa3vwv7nys0r284s8rsz3qdyy09rd46ced84jzhafzqcg3gdh
transaction
e8a3368456c2d16d8c5c31f5e80b71a4591a535a512bbbddf32beed98d9ce357
spent
true